  • Patent number: 11452696
    Abstract: A method for making a controlled release material, comprising the steps of: — (a) forming granules comprising one or more wax and one or more disintegrant; (b) spheronisation of the granules and (c) compaction of the spheronised granules of step so as to form the controlled release material. The invention also relates to a tablet and delayed and sustained release material made according to the method.

  • Publication number: 20220016044
    Abstract: An orally dissolvable film includes at least one layer comprising a first pharmaceutically active ingredient; a resinate comprising an ion exchange resin and a second pharmaceutically active ingredient; and a matrix and/or binder. The provision of a first pharmaceutically active ingredient, e.g., dispersed or dissolved in the film, and of a resinate comprising an ion exchange resin and a second pharmaceutically active ingredient, may allow immediate release of the first active ingredient, and controlled, sustained and/el or delayed release of the second active ingredient.

  • Patent number: 10675247
    Abstract: A press coated tablet for delayed release of an active ingredient comprising: (a) a core comprising one or more active ingredients, and; (b) an erodible delayed release barrier surrounding the core and comprising a wax and two or more grades of L-HPC, wherein the wax and L-HPC are provided in a weight ratio of wax to L-HPC of from 30%:70% to 70%:30%. The invention also relates to a method of making the press coated tablet.

  • Patent number: 10646448
    Abstract: A method of forming an erodible sustained release tablet comprising the steps of:—a. mixing one or more therapeutic agents, one or more disintegrant and one or more molten wax, whilst retaining the wax in molten form; b. solidifying and granulating the mixture; c. forming a tablet by compression of the granules. The invention also relates to a sustained release tablet made according to the method.

  • Publication number: 20090324743
    Abstract: The present invention relates to formulations for delivery of drugs to the respiratory tract, especially the lungs, as well as improved methods of treating subjects suffering or predisposed to suffering from lung conditions/diseases. The invention is particularly directed to lung cancer treatment using, for example, cytotoxic platinum-based drugs.
